Ranjeeta M.

Director Business Development , South Asia at Smallwood

Ranjeeta M. has extensive work experience, beginning in 2000 as a Unit Operations Head at Palmar Ltd in Mauritius. Ranjeeta then worked as an Education coordinator at Scholastic India from 2010 to 2011. From 2012 to 2021, Ranjeeta worked at Benjamin West, first as a Project Coordinator and later as the Director of Growth and Analytics. During this time, they also held the position of Deputy General Manager from 2014 to 2016. In 2021, they joined Malgrat Procurement Services Pvt. Ltd. as the Director of Business Development. After that, they worked as the Director of Business Development at TID International PTE LTD from March to April 2022. Currently, they hold the role of Director of Business Development, South Asia, at Smallwood starting in April 2022.

Ranjeeta M. attended Scindia Kanya Vidyalaya, where they pursued a degree in Business Administration and Management, Commerce. The exact start and end years of their education at this school are not provided. Ranjeeta M. obtained a B.COM /MBA degree from Scindia Kanya Vidyalaya.
